    Do we have to provide acceleration ('g' value) while doing modal analysis? 

    Modal analysis means that no external force is acting on the system thus there is no input of g during the modal analysis. However  if we couple it with frequency response, then we need to apply some external loading which can be in the form of displacement, velocity or acceleration, depending on the vibration testing profile.
